In this paper, we put forward a design scheme for the signal transmission system, auxiliary system and surveillance system in satellite television station of jiangsu province. Several pivotal technical problems in designing and actualizing the scheme are also introduced. The scheme has biggish innovations on power amplification, automatism rearrange, perturb resisting, signal attenuation preventing, real time video frequency signal surveillance etc. It has been applied for half a year, which makes it clear that the scheme has full functions and advanced technique, and also is credible.In chapter 1, the principles of satellite transmission are briefly described. Also the conditions needed in salellite transmission route are introduced. We compare and analyze some satellite transmission methods. In chapter 2, we i lluminate the design scheme for satellite earth slat ion. Also we analyze and research the coding way, electromagnetism condition and transmission route. A local color scheme for the signal transmission system is given. Two auxiliary systems called automatism rearrange and power self-regulat ion are designed in chapter3, which makes the rearrange time Jess than 1ms. Then the satellite station can work safely and consecutively. Real time remote surveillance system presented in chapter 4, which has the function of scouting the state of equipment, emergency parameter and video frequency, can reduce the labor intensify of the workers and improve running-efficiency. Lastly, we sum up the research progeny, and indicate several problems needed to be solved. |
